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6019 06371017 7117118 75
72202738 6385712 58140298207
72202738 6385712 58140298207
6689 08451 3396205981 59845
All about undefined
Interested in learning more?
72202738 6385712 58140298207
6689 08451 3396205981 59845
See more
50234 6990768105 18589714
350 4809263 45493001390 812
See more
480540227 3715
952 77876 462
See more